The occupancy feed from the Northvale parking deck arrives every 90 seconds via the Stallgrid collector. Values are eventually consistent; a single missed interval is normal and self-heals. If the feed is stale for more than ten minutes, restart the collector pod and verify sensor heartbeats in the Stallgrid console before declaring an incident. Never backfill counts manually — the reconciliation job handles gaps overnight. If sensor hardware appears faulty, notify the facilities integration team by email.

escalation mailbox, kaweg-kahif: druwyn.sordor@nelvroworks.corp

First-day checklist, item 4: front desk visitor handling. Greet guests, check them against the day's list, print a sticker badge, and ring their host — don't let anyone wander off unescorted. The visitor log lives on the desk tablet. To unlock the tablet cabinet under the counter, punch in this code:

door code, yawig-tajep: bdg-GH-3

During the Veldspar ceremony, confirm that the Inkloom diagram editor's undo/redo history stack is serialized deterministically before its signing key is generated; non-deterministic ordering of redo branches was the root cause of last quarter's signature mismatch. Reviewer must verify the branch-merge test suite passed on the exact commit being sealed, and that redo pruning is disabled in ceremony mode. Once both checks are initialed, seal the key envelope. Recover the envelope later using the passphrase that follows.

vault phrase of yaduf-yajop = lamath-kelix-aldion-zorius-ulaox-eliax-gorox-norok-fenael-fenath-julael-pelius-belius-druion